Abstract

Provided are a manufacturing method and a manufacturing device for an extruded rubber member. The manufacturing method for an extruded rubber member includes extruding at least one type of rubber from a die, the method including the steps of inserting at least one thread into a flow channel of the at least one type of rubber, and embedding the at least one thread in a longitudinal direction of the extruded rubber member.

Claims (27)

1. A manufacturing method for an extruded rubber member comprising extruding at least one type of rubber from a die, the method comprising the steps of:

feeding at least one thread through a preform die, the at least one thread being formed from at least one thread material selected from nylon, polyester, rayon or cotton, each of the at least one thread being fed individually and independently of any other of the at least one thread through a thread supply path configured for a single thread of the at least one thread, the thread supply path having a thread inlet and thread discharge port oriented in different directions relative to one another;

inserting the at least one thread into a flow channel of the at least one type of rubber; and

embedding the at least one thread in a longitudinal direction of the extruded rubber member.

2. The manufacturing method for an extruded rubber member according to claim 1 , wherein the method comprises extruding at least two types of rubber from the die, the method comprising the steps of:

inserting the at least one thread into flow channels of the at least two types of rubber; and

embedding the at least one thread in a longitudinal direction of the extruded rubber member while disposing the at least one thread at an interface of at least two types of rubber layers made from the at least two types of rubber.

3. The manufacturing method for an extruded rubber member according to claim 1 , wherein a breaking strength of the at least one thread is 100 N or less.

4. The manufacturing method for an extruded rubber member according to claim 1 , wherein:

the extruded rubber member comprises a cap tread rubber layer and an undertread rubber layer; and

the at least one thread is disposed at an interface between the cap tread rubber layer and the undertread rubber layer.

5. The manufacturing method for an extruded rubber member according to claim 1 , wherein:

the extruded rubber member comprises a tread rubber layer and an edge rubber layer; and

the at least one thread is disposed at an interface between the tread rubber layer and the edge rubber layer.

6. The manufacturing method for an extruded rubber member according to claim 1 , wherein:

the extruded rubber member comprises a side rubber layer and a rim cushion rubber layer; and

the at least one thread is disposed at an interface between the side rubber layer and the rim cushion rubber layer.
